How they compare
Venezuela currently reports 823 against 670 in Gambia, a difference of 153.
That makes Venezuela's figure about 1.2 times Gambia's.
Across all 26 years both countries report, Venezuela has been ahead every year.
Gambia ranks 51st and Venezuela ranks 49th of 123 countries.
Venezuela has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Gambia | Venezuela |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 26.6 | 416.9 | 390.3 | Venezuela |
| 2010s | 391.5 | 1,068 | 676 | Venezuela |
| 2020s | 608.33 | 1,020 | 411.83 | Venezuela |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
